Arroyo Solito
Arroyo Solito is an intermittent stream in Alto Paraná Department, Paraguay. Arroyo Solito is situated nearby to the locality Tatiyupí, as well as near the neighborhood María Magdalena.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hernandarias
Photo: S23678,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Hernandarias is a district and city of the Alto Paraná Department. It is 349 km from Asunción, and is known as the "Latin American Capital of Electric Power". It had a population of about 80,000 in 2008.
